The Chris Casson Collection of Early 20th Century Literature will be at the heart of Tennants Auctioneers’ Books, Maps and Ephemera Sale on 10th March. The collection has a particular focus on Modernist literature, and the expatriate writers who gathered in Paris in the 1920s. Writers represented in the collection include American writers Ezra Pound, H.D. (Hilda Doolittle) and Gertrude Stein, British writers Richard Aldinton, Nancy Cunard and Bryher, and Irish writer James Joyce. Further highlights included an Elizabeth I Letters Patent dated 1600, with a pendant impression of the Second Great Seal in brown wax which was designed by Nicholas Hilliard, a selection of works on Fly Fishing, and an interesting collection of Ephemera including ‘cobweb’ moveable pictures.
